Foros del Web » Programando para Internet » ASP Clásico »

Algo simple con inster pero no me inserta aca el codigo

Estas en el tema de Algo simple con inster pero no me inserta aca el codigo en el foro de ASP Clásico en Foros del Web. Amigos recuro a ustedes porque ya no se que mas pueda ser, nose si es el servidor que nos da alojamiento o no se que ...
  #1 (permalink)  
Antiguo 06/11/2008, 15:10
 
Fecha de Ingreso: julio-2006
Mensajes: 368
Antigüedad: 18 años, 9 meses
Puntos: 2
Pregunta Algo simple con inster pero no me inserta aca el codigo

Amigos recuro a ustedes porque ya no se que mas pueda ser, nose si es el servidor que nos da alojamiento o no se que bueno resulta que no puedo hacer un inserte y aca esta mi codigo: ah en mi base de datos mis campos son en formato texto tanto el UName con 50 caracteres texto, PWord formato texto con 50 carateres y access texto con 2 caracteres. esta en access. mi archivo esta en la raiz y mi bd esta en la ruta /xxx/mibd.mdb

El adodb.asp contiene esto: (que es mi conexion)
<%
dim conexion
Set conexion = Server.CreateObject("ADODB.Connection")
DSNtemp="DRIVER={Microsoft Access Driver (*.mdb)}; "
DSNtemp=dsntemp & "DBQ=" & Server.MapPath("/xxx/mibd.mdb")
conexion.Open DSNtemp
%>

--------------
y este es el codigo de grabacion q me sale error en pagina solo me sale pagina no encontrada ni si quiera me da mensaje de error. ya imprimi el strSQL y me da bien el codigo parece que es en el conexion.execute(strSQL)
<!--#include file="adodb.asp"-->
<%
strSQL = "INSERT INTO VERIFY(UName,PWord,access) Values('" & UName2 & "', '" & PWord2 & "', '" & typeuser2 & "')"

conexion.execute(strSQL)

conexion.close
set conexion = nothing
Response.redirect "success_camreal.asp"
End if
%>
....

A ver si alguien me da una manito. No se que mas pueda ser.
  #2 (permalink)  
Antiguo 06/11/2008, 15:41
Avatar de JuanRAPerez
Colaborador
 
Fecha de Ingreso: octubre-2003
Mensajes: 2.393
Antigüedad: 21 años, 6 meses
Puntos: 27
Respuesta: Algo simple con inster pero no me inserta aca el codigo

usa On Error Resume Next para poder detener y mostrar el error

suerte
__________________
JuanRa Pérez
San Salvador, El Salvador
  #3 (permalink)  
Antiguo 06/11/2008, 17:22
Avatar de Myakire
Colaborador
 
Fecha de Ingreso: enero-2002
Ubicación: Centro de la república
Mensajes: 8.849
Antigüedad: 23 años, 3 meses
Puntos: 146
Respuesta: Algo simple con inster pero no me inserta aca el codigo

Cita:
solo me sale pagina no encontrada ni si quiera me da mensaje de error
Esta linea tiene el error:

Response.redirect "success_camreal.asp"

verifica la ruta/nombre de ese ASP
  #4 (permalink)  
Antiguo 06/11/2008, 17:25
 
Fecha de Ingreso: julio-2006
Mensajes: 368
Antigüedad: 18 años, 9 meses
Puntos: 2
Respuesta: Algo simple con inster pero no me inserta aca el codigo

lo acabo de poner al inicio de mi codigo, y me salta el error pero no me graba, no me sale ahora ningun error visualmente pero internamente no graba!!.
  #5 (permalink)  
Antiguo 06/11/2008, 17:28
 
Fecha de Ingreso: julio-2006
Mensajes: 368
Antigüedad: 18 años, 9 meses
Puntos: 2
Respuesta: Algo simple con inster pero no me inserta aca el codigo

ok acabo de poner la pagina esa "success_camreal.asp" pero igual me sale: HTTP 500 error interno del servidor..

El sitio web no puede mostrar la página
HTTP 500
Causas más probables:
El sitio web está en mantenimiento.
El sitio web tiene un error de programación.

Puede intentar lo siguiente:
Actualice la página.

Regresar a la página anterior.

Más información

Este error (HTTP 500 Error interno del servidor) significa que el sitio web al que está conectado tiene un problema con el servidor que impide que se muestre la página web.

Para obtener más información sobre errores HTTP, consulte la Ayuda.
  #6 (permalink)  
Antiguo 06/11/2008, 17:30
 
Fecha de Ingreso: julio-2006
Mensajes: 368
Antigüedad: 18 años, 9 meses
Puntos: 2
Respuesta: Algo simple con inster pero no me inserta aca el codigo

no será la forma como lo estoy abriendo mi bd? creo que hay como 3 tipos? restringidos? nose digo..
  #7 (permalink)  
Antiguo 06/11/2008, 17:58
Avatar de Myakire
Colaborador
 
Fecha de Ingreso: enero-2002
Ubicación: Centro de la república
Mensajes: 8.849
Antigüedad: 23 años, 3 meses
Puntos: 146
Respuesta: Algo simple con inster pero no me inserta aca el codigo

Para ver el error ...
Cita:
Atención ASPeros
¿Su página dice "HTTP 500-Error interno del servidor" sin ofrecer más información? Aquí tiene 2 posibles soluciones:

1- En su IE, vaya al menú "Herramientas -> Op. de inet. -> Op. avanzadas" y desmarque "Mostrar mensajes descriptivos de los errores http". Luego intente acceder nuevamente a su aplicación.
2- Deje de usar IE y pásese a Firefox.

Firma-FAQ | Powered by Al_Zuwaga | Copyright 2005
  #8 (permalink)  
Antiguo 06/11/2008, 18:41
 
Fecha de Ingreso: julio-2006
Mensajes: 368
Antigüedad: 18 años, 9 meses
Puntos: 2
Respuesta: Algo simple con inster pero no me inserta aca el codigo

oh buen dato Myakire no la sabia eso!!, pues ahora si puedo ver el error y me sale esto:

Microsoft OLE DB Provider for ODBC Drivers error '80004005'

[Microsoft][ODBC Microsoft Access Driver] Operation must use an updateable query.

/add_user_script_camreal.asp, line 29


Y cuando voy a la linea 28 justo da aca:

conexion.execute(strSQL)

pero si mi codigo esta bien?. o eso creo?. Es mas este codigo funcionaba en mi otro server. q ya le dieron de baja.
  #9 (permalink)  
Antiguo 06/11/2008, 18:42
 
Fecha de Ingreso: julio-2006
Mensajes: 368
Antigüedad: 18 años, 9 meses
Puntos: 2
Respuesta: Algo simple con inster pero no me inserta aca el codigo

Fe de rata:

Y cuando voy a la linea 28 justo da aca:

Quise decir:

Y cuando voy a la linea 29 justo da aca:
  #10 (permalink)  
Antiguo 06/11/2008, 18:43
Avatar de JuanRAPerez
Colaborador
 
Fecha de Ingreso: octubre-2003
Mensajes: 2.393
Antigüedad: 21 años, 6 meses
Puntos: 27
Respuesta: Algo simple con inster pero no me inserta aca el codigo

el buen maestro Shiryu_Libra

en su libro andanzas y mal andanzas por los foros - hahaha :)

escribió un día un post

como otorgar permiso de escritura

http://www.forosdelweb.com/f15/faqs-...ml#post2273012


suerte
__________________
JuanRa Pérez
San Salvador, El Salvador
  #11 (permalink)  
Antiguo 06/11/2008, 18:58
 
Fecha de Ingreso: julio-2006
Mensajes: 368
Antigüedad: 18 años, 9 meses
Puntos: 2
Respuesta: Algo simple con inster pero no me inserta aca el codigo

Ay Dios en que lio estoy, ok acabo de ver el interesante post! pero lo malo que yo no tengo servidor sino es un servidor de USA que nos dan un FTP que creo que esta en Linux, y bueno con el CUTEFTp tengo acceso al server y veo mis carpetas y donde esta la bsae de datos esta con el numero del demonio osea con los permisos 666 CHMOD pues tambien en mi conexion le acabo de poner el mode = 3 y pero sigue saliendo el mismo error mira asi esta ahora mi conexion:

<%
dim conexion
Set conexion = Server.CreateObject("ADODB.Connection")
DSNtemp="DRIVER={Microsoft Access Driver (*.mdb)}; "
DSNtemp=dsntemp & "DBQ=" & Server.MapPath("/camdata/camdata.mdb")
conexion.mode = 3conexion.Open DSNtemp
%>
  #12 (permalink)  
Antiguo 06/11/2008, 18:58
Avatar de Shiryu_Libra
Colaborador
 
Fecha de Ingreso: febrero-2007
Ubicación: Cantando "Screenager" en "Kirafa Kaput"
Mensajes: 3.614
Antigüedad: 18 años, 1 mes
Puntos: 88
Respuesta: Algo simple con inster pero no me inserta aca el codigo

Cita:
Iniciado por JuanRAPerez Ver Mensaje
el buen maestro Shiryu_Libra

en su libro andanzas y mal andanzas por los foros - hahaha :)

escribió un día un post

como otorgar permiso de escritura

http://www.forosdelweb.com/f15/faqs-...ml#post2273012


suerte
es que,.... eso de andarle quitando las hojitas a juaniquillo, estar en la taberna... y un poco fuera del universo.... cumplen su cometido

por cierto el susodicho FAQ es el 134

__________________
"Eres parte del problema, parte de la solucion o parte del paisaje"
Un Saludo desde Desierto de Altar, Sonora, MX.
Shiryu_libra
  #13 (permalink)  
Antiguo 07/11/2008, 10:06
 
Fecha de Ingreso: julio-2006
Mensajes: 368
Antigüedad: 18 años, 9 meses
Puntos: 2
Respuesta: Algo simple con inster pero no me inserta aca el codigo

mmm...creo que nadie podrá ayudarme, tendré que llamar a la empresa esa y ver que solución me dan porque creo que es ya permisos de ellos...voy a ver que solucion le doy, cualquier cosa nos comunicamos. gracias todas maneras...!
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 14:35.